乐趣区

vuenodemysql撸一个带权限的后台管理系统

简介

mvvm-rbac 是一个简易的带权限的后台管理系统。它基于 vue、egg、mysql(sequlize) 实现,旨在用最少代码理解实现常见的业务功能,所以并没有使用 ui 库,页面并不是很漂亮。麻雀虽小,但是五脏俱全。该项目如果有什么不足错误,麻烦您指出。如果能帮助到你,欢迎 star

  • github
  • 在线预览

前序准备

本项目技术栈基于 ES2015+、vue、vuex、vue-router、vue-cli 3.0、axios 和 egg、mysql(sequlize), 所有的请求都是真实的数据

功能

  • 登录管理

    • 登录
    • 退出
  • 角色管理

    • 增加
    • 查找
    • 修改
    • 删除
  • 用户管理

    • 增加(根据角色)
    • 查找
    • 修改(根据角色)
    • 删除
  • 权限管理

    • 角色授权
    • 页面权限
    • 导航菜单
  • 图片管理 (用户管理)

    • 图片上传
    • 图片修改
  • 缓存

    • redis
    • http
  • 部署

    • nginx
    • 二级域名 (http://rbac.pengyongjie.top/)
退出移动版